§ 2-16-109 — Turf purchased with state moneys - Definition

Text

(a)As used in this section, "turf" means field-cultivated turf grass sod consisting of grass varieties tested by the National Turfgrass Evaluation Program.
(b)Turf shall be certified by the State Plant Board if the turf is:
(1)Purchased with state moneys, either directly or indirectly; or (2) Used in a project conducted:
(A)By a state agency, department, board, or commission; or (B) Under a contract with the State of Arkansas.
(c)Cool seasons variety blends of turf shall be grown from blue tag certified seed under the blue tag certification program of the Association of Official Seed Certifying Agencies.

Legislative History

Acts 2005, No. 1264, § 1.
